2009 Doubles League: Session II
We are pleased to offer the second session of the Doubles League for the upcoming season. This league was offered in 2007 and 2008 with much success and we hope to get more players involved this year.
The purpose of this Doubles League is to offer a pre-arranged doubles game with new players of similar levels each week. Players choose which day(s) to play, select which weeks not available and then the nine week schedule will be made. Then just show up and play! A great way to meet new players and have a weekly game set up for you!

The Courts
Our two courts are available to NCCSPA members and their guests only. Note the courts are occasionally reserved for clinics, leagues, and special events. During swim season players must sign in at the front desk, and guest players must pay a small fee. Outside of swim season courts are available on a first-come, first-served basis. A court must be vacated on the hour if other members are waiting to play.
